The region between \(y = 0\) and \(y = d\) contains a magnetic field \(\vec B = B\hat z\) A particle of mass \(m\) and charge \(q\) enters the region with a velocity \(\vec v = v\hat i\). If \(d = \frac{{mv}}{{2qB}}\) , the acceleration of the charged particle at the point of its emergence at the other side is
- A \(\frac{{qvB}}{m}\,\left( {\,\frac{{ \hat j + \hat i}}{{\sqrt 2 }}} \right)\)
- B \(\frac{{qvB}}{m}{\mkern 1mu} \left( {{\mkern 1mu} \frac{{\sqrt 3 }}{2}{\mkern 1mu} \hat i + \frac{1}{2}\hat j} \right)\)
- C \(\frac{{qvB}}{m}\,\left( {\,\frac{{ - \hat j + \hat i}}{{\sqrt 2 }}} \right)\)
- D \(\frac{{qvB}}{m}{\mkern 1mu} \left( {\frac{1}{2}\hat j - \frac{{\sqrt 3 }}{2}\hat i} \right)\)
Answer & Solution
Correct Answer
(D) \(\frac{{qvB}}{m}{\mkern 1mu} \left( {\frac{1}{2}\hat j - \frac{{\sqrt 3 }}{2}\hat i} \right)\)
Step-by-step Solution
Detailed explanation
\(\overrightarrow{\mathrm{B}}=\mathrm{B} \hat{\mathrm{k}}\) \(r=\frac{m v}{q B}\) \(r=2 d\) \(\sin \theta=\frac{d}{2 d} \Rightarrow \sin \theta=\frac{1}{2} \Rightarrow \theta=\frac{\pi}{6}\) \(\vec{a}=\frac{|q| v b}{m}(\cos \theta(-\hat{i})+\sin \theta \hat{j})\)…
